Senate Republicans pull plug on healthcare vote this week

Published June 27, 2017 5:56pm ET



Senate Republican leaders on Tuesday abandoned plans to vote on a bill to repeal and replace Obamacare because the measure lacks enough support to even begin the debate.

Republican lawmakers were unable to find consensus after an hour-long private meeting with Vice President Mike Pence and other administration members.
